In Coolabah, New South Wales, residents have access to limited shopping options, with a few convenience stores catering to essential needs. For a wider variety of shopping choices, residents often travel to neighbouring towns like Nyngan or Warren.
The suburb is home to a primary school serving local children, with additional educational facilities available in nearby towns such as Brewarrina and Dubbo for secondary education.
Coolabah does not have direct public commuting options to the nearest CBD in New South Wales. Residents typically rely on personal vehicles for commuting, with the nearby town of Nyngan being a common transportation hub for accessing major cities.
Surrounding greenery in Coolabah primarily consists of the natural landscapes of the Bogan Shire. Residents can enjoy the tranquil atmosphere and proximity to outdoor recreational areas, including parks and reserves. The picturesque Macquarie River also flows near the suburb, offering opportunities for nature walks and outdoor activities.
